Output 58a5c231878884d66cfd2300c3dd5a96ee18ef901b465dc81acdf8614a6f37e0:1

value
1730000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22aab9282627901d048e4511d1f05f01256243c9 OP_EQUAL
address
34rKR8JMcEPGLaHMXGEgQh72htTet8SvCE
transaction
58a5c231878884d66cfd2300c3dd5a96ee18ef901b465dc81acdf8614a6f37e0
confirmations
378350
spent
true